Convert 12 344 567 656 587 875 942 to Unsigned Binary (Base 2)

See below how to convert 12 344 567 656 587 875 942(10), the unsigned base 10 decimal system number to base 2 binary equivalent

What are the required steps to convert base 10 decimal system
number 12 344 567 656 587 875 942 to base 2 unsigned binary equivalent?

  • A number written in base ten, or a decimal system number, is a number written using the digits 0 through 9. A number written in base two, or a binary system number, is a number written using only the digits 0 and 1.

1. Divide the number repeatedly by 2:

Keep track of each remainder.

Stop when you get a quotient that is equal to zero.


  • division = quotient + remainder;
  • 12 344 567 656 587 875 942 ÷ 2 = 6 172 283 828 293 937 971 + 0;
  • 6 172 283 828 293 937 971 ÷ 2 = 3 086 141 914 146 968 985 + 1;
  • 3 086 141 914 146 968 985 ÷ 2 = 1 543 070 957 073 484 492 + 1;
  • 1 543 070 957 073 484 492 ÷ 2 = 771 535 478 536 742 246 + 0;
  • 771 535 478 536 742 246 ÷ 2 = 385 767 739 268 371 123 + 0;
  • 385 767 739 268 371 123 ÷ 2 = 192 883 869 634 185 561 + 1;
  • 192 883 869 634 185 561 ÷ 2 = 96 441 934 817 092 780 + 1;
  • 96 441 934 817 092 780 ÷ 2 = 48 220 967 408 546 390 + 0;
  • 48 220 967 408 546 390 ÷ 2 = 24 110 483 704 273 195 + 0;
  • 24 110 483 704 273 195 ÷ 2 = 12 055 241 852 136 597 + 1;
  • 12 055 241 852 136 597 ÷ 2 = 6 027 620 926 068 298 + 1;
  • 6 027 620 926 068 298 ÷ 2 = 3 013 810 463 034 149 + 0;
  • 3 013 810 463 034 149 ÷ 2 = 1 506 905 231 517 074 + 1;
  • 1 506 905 231 517 074 ÷ 2 = 753 452 615 758 537 + 0;
  • 753 452 615 758 537 ÷ 2 = 376 726 307 879 268 + 1;
  • 376 726 307 879 268 ÷ 2 = 188 363 153 939 634 + 0;
  • 188 363 153 939 634 ÷ 2 = 94 181 576 969 817 + 0;
  • 94 181 576 969 817 ÷ 2 = 47 090 788 484 908 + 1;
  • 47 090 788 484 908 ÷ 2 = 23 545 394 242 454 + 0;
  • 23 545 394 242 454 ÷ 2 = 11 772 697 121 227 + 0;
  • 11 772 697 121 227 ÷ 2 = 5 886 348 560 613 + 1;
  • 5 886 348 560 613 ÷ 2 = 2 943 174 280 306 + 1;
  • 2 943 174 280 306 ÷ 2 = 1 471 587 140 153 + 0;
  • 1 471 587 140 153 ÷ 2 = 735 793 570 076 + 1;
  • 735 793 570 076 ÷ 2 = 367 896 785 038 + 0;
  • 367 896 785 038 ÷ 2 = 183 948 392 519 + 0;
  • 183 948 392 519 ÷ 2 = 91 974 196 259 + 1;
  • 91 974 196 259 ÷ 2 = 45 987 098 129 + 1;
  • 45 987 098 129 ÷ 2 = 22 993 549 064 + 1;
  • 22 993 549 064 ÷ 2 = 11 496 774 532 + 0;
  • 11 496 774 532 ÷ 2 = 5 748 387 266 + 0;
  • 5 748 387 266 ÷ 2 = 2 874 193 633 + 0;
  • 2 874 193 633 ÷ 2 = 1 437 096 816 + 1;
  • 1 437 096 816 ÷ 2 = 718 548 408 + 0;
  • 718 548 408 ÷ 2 = 359 274 204 + 0;
  • 359 274 204 ÷ 2 = 179 637 102 + 0;
  • 179 637 102 ÷ 2 = 89 818 551 + 0;
  • 89 818 551 ÷ 2 = 44 909 275 + 1;
  • 44 909 275 ÷ 2 = 22 454 637 + 1;
  • 22 454 637 ÷ 2 = 11 227 318 + 1;
  • 11 227 318 ÷ 2 = 5 613 659 + 0;
  • 5 613 659 ÷ 2 = 2 806 829 + 1;
  • 2 806 829 ÷ 2 = 1 403 414 + 1;
  • 1 403 414 ÷ 2 = 701 707 + 0;
  • 701 707 ÷ 2 = 350 853 + 1;
  • 350 853 ÷ 2 = 175 426 + 1;
  • 175 426 ÷ 2 = 87 713 + 0;
  • 87 713 ÷ 2 = 43 856 + 1;
  • 43 856 ÷ 2 = 21 928 + 0;
  • 21 928 ÷ 2 = 10 964 + 0;
  • 10 964 ÷ 2 = 5 482 + 0;
  • 5 482 ÷ 2 = 2 741 + 0;
  • 2 741 ÷ 2 = 1 370 + 1;
  • 1 370 ÷ 2 = 685 + 0;
  • 685 ÷ 2 = 342 + 1;
  • 342 ÷ 2 = 171 + 0;
  • 171 ÷ 2 = 85 + 1;
  • 85 ÷ 2 = 42 + 1;
  • 42 ÷ 2 = 21 + 0;
  • 21 ÷ 2 = 10 + 1;
  • 10 ÷ 2 = 5 + 0;
  • 5 ÷ 2 = 2 + 1;
  • 2 ÷ 2 = 1 + 0;
  • 1 ÷ 2 = 0 + 1;

2. Construct the base 2 representation of the positive number:

Take all the remainders starting from the bottom of the list constructed above.

12 344 567 656 587 875 942(10) Base 10 decimal system number converted and written as a base 2 unsigned binary equivalent:

12 344 567 656 587 875 942 (base 10) = 1010 1011 0101 0000 1011 0110 1110 0001 0001 1100 1011 0010 0101 0110 0110 0110 (base 2)

Spaces were used to group digits: for binary, by 4, for decimal, by 3.


How to convert unsigned integer numbers (positive) from decimal system (base 10) to binary = simply convert from base 10 to base 2

Follow the steps below to convert a base ten unsigned integer number to base two:

  • 1. Divide repeatedly by 2 the positive integer number that has to be converted to binary, keeping track of each remainder, until we get a QUOTIENT that is equal to ZERO.
  • 2. Construct the base 2 representation of the positive integer number, by taking all the remainders starting from the bottom of the list constructed above. Thus, the last remainder of the divisions becomes the first symbol (the leftmost) of the base two number, while the first remainder becomes the last symbol (the rightmost).

Example: convert the positive integer number 55 from decimal system (base ten) to binary code (base two):

  • 1. Divide repeatedly 55 by 2, keeping track of each remainder, until we get a quotient that is equal to zero:
    • division = quotient + remainder;
    • 55 ÷ 2 = 27 + 1;
    • 27 ÷ 2 = 13 + 1;
    • 13 ÷ 2 = 6 + 1;
    • 6 ÷ 2 = 3 + 0;
    • 3 ÷ 2 = 1 + 1;
    • 1 ÷ 2 = 0 + 1;
  • 2. Construct the base 2 representation of the positive integer number, by taking all the remainders starting from the bottom of the list constructed above:
  • 55(10) = 11 0111(2)
  • Number 5510, positive integer (no sign), converted from decimal system (base 10) to unsigned binary (base 2) = 11 0111(2)